Newberry College Mourns the Loss of President Maurice W. “Morrie” Scherrens

Newberry, S.C. – The close-knit community of Newberry College is grieving the passing of its beloved president, Maurice W. “Morrie” Scherrens, who peacefully departed this world at the age of 76 on April 6, 2025. Surrounded by family, Scherrens battled a long illness, but his legacy of leadership and dedication to education will surely live on in the hearts and minds of many.

A Leader with a Vision

Scherrens proudly served as the college’s 22nd president since 2012, guiding the institution with a unique blend of enthusiasm and vision. His previous role as the senior vice president and chief operating officer at George Mason University in Fairfax, Virginia, gave him a wealth of experience that he brought to Newberry, making a significant mark during his tenure.

His impressive academic background includes a doctorate of education from the University of Southern California, alongside degrees from Central Michigan University and a doctor of law degree from George Washington University. Scherrens was truly a shining example of what it means to be committed to education and service.

Transformative Changes at Newberry

During his time at Newberry College, the institution saw an incredible transformation, including the launch of 13 new undergraduate degree programs. Most notably, Scherrens championed the development of the state’s only bachelor’s-level program in respiratory therapy, a significant stride toward enhancing the educational options for students interested in health sciences.

Scherrens didn’t just stop at academics; he was instrumental in expanding the athletic programs as well. Under his leadership, eight new sports teams were introduced, encompassing various sports such as field hockey, men’s and women’s track and field, men’s lacrosse, women’s triathlon, and women’s rugby. This expansion allowed for greater student participation, fostering school spirit and community involvement.

Enrollment Growth and Future Plans

The college flourished under his guidance, with enrollment reaching an impressive total of 1,521 students as of August 2023. This marked a notable increase which underscores his effectiveness in promoting the college and creating an inviting atmosphere for students.

A Change in Leadership

With the passing of Scherrens, Dr. David Harpool has stepped in as the interim president. Harpool was already serving as a special advisor and acted as president during Scherrens’ illness, ensuring that the college maintained its momentum during a challenging time. The board of trustees expressed confidence in Harpool’s leadership as the college navigates this transitional period.
